These tours focus on the heart of East London's maritime heritage. You'll often explore the bustling port, visit historical buildings like the historic City Hall, and learn about the city's development as a trading hub. Expect commentary on naval history and significant events.
Experience the natural beauty of the East London coastline. These tours typically involve drives along scenic routes, stopping at popular beaches like Nahoon Beach or Gately Point for photo opportunities or brief walks. Some may include visits to coastal nature reserves.
For nature enthusiasts, these tours highlight the rich birdlife found in East London's coastal wetlands and estuaries, such as the Buffalo River Estuary. Guides will point out various species and explain their habitats and behaviours.
Most East London coastal tours range from 3 to 4 hours, allowing for a comprehensive yet manageable exploration of key sites.
East London enjoys a temperate climate. Summers (December-February) are warm and humid, while winters (June-August) are mild. Always check the forecast and dress in layers, especially for breezy coastal conditions.
